This 13-volumes collection on the work of Swiss photographer Jakob TUGGENER, 'Books and Films' contains facsimile editions of the first twelve original book dummies from the years 1936 to 1982 as well as a selection of his 16 mm short films on DVD.

This photo volume set 'Seven Stories' by Robert FRANK is a collection of small volumes that represents a new stage in his practice. As always, his photographs and stories relate to life and milieu: houses in Mabou and New York or trips to China and Spain.

'Das Auge der Liebe' (The Eye of Love) by René GROEBLI owes its existence to a belated honeymoon. Sparsely furnished rooms, mirrors, beds, window views, wine, cigarettes - and his wife Rita. A love poem and a book for lovers, longing, seeking, desperate.

This photo volume, 'Les Villes, La Rue, L'Autre' by Sabine WEISS, which is out of print at the publisher, covers the period 1945-1960: reconciled with reality, she casts an understanding look at people's search for moments of peace and dreaming.

For 40 years the Swiss police officer Arnold ODERMATT captured accident scenes & property damage. What results from his official work is 'Karambolage', a selection of melancholic, sometimes funny & always strange atmospheric photos of our mobile society.

This out-of-print photographic volume 'London 1949' by René GROEBLI is the result of a two-week-staying in the bombed-out capital with his rolleiflex camera. The 2nd part of the book contains a series of images shot at London's Crystal Palace Park in 1951

'The Encyclopedia of Kurt CAVEZIEL' is the result of monitoring publicly accessible webcams located all over the world. By taking screenshots the artist compiled an archive of more than 3 million images, categorizing them for recurring patterns & subjects

The book 'Brasilia' by René BURRI documents growth & development of this urban utopia with Niemeyer’s buildings which become icons of 20th-century architecture. He visited the city for the first time in 1958 and returned many times over the next 30 years.

The volume 'Fabrik' by Jakob TUGGENER conveys a critical view of the destructive potential of unchecked technological progress at a time when the arms industry was producing weapons for war. The uncompromisingly subjective photography underlines his view.

The 80 b/w images in the book 'Paris' by Robert FRANK indicate how his experiences in the 'new world' have sharpened his eye: the city streets as a stage for human activity. The work clearly refers to Eugene ATGET and invokes the tradition of the flâneur.

The book 'Unseen Colour' contains around 200 images of color negatives by Werner BISCHOF, created in the first years after his graduation (1936) - in his studio for fashion and advertising photography, but also reportages of locations in war-torn Europe.
